Erasmus Student Network Armenia

Erasmus Student Network Armenia (ESN Armenia) (Armenian: Էրազմուս ուսանողական ցանց Հայաստան, romanized: Erazmus usanoghakan ts’ants’ Hayastan) is the Armenian national branch of the Erasmus Student Network (ESN).[1] ESN Armenia was founded as a non-profit student organization and is headquartered in Yerevan.

History

ESN Armenia was established in 2021 and helps to support and develop student exchanges throughout Armenia, as part of the Erasmus+ programme.[2] ESN Armenia assists international students seeking to attend a university in Armenia, applying for scholarships, and adjusting to living in Armenia.[3] ESN Armenia also organizes information seminars within Armenian universities to inform students of the ESN programs and opportunities.[4]

In October 2022, ESN Armenia helped organize the "Erasmus Alumni Leading the Future of Change" event, hosted in Yerevan.[5]

In November 2023, ESN Armenia participated in the "International Center for Human Development Youth Expo" event in Yerevan.[6]

Between 4 to 7 April 2024, ESN Armenia delegates participated in the "Erasmus Generation Meeting Conference" held in Seville, Spain.[7]

Local branches

The Erasmus Student Network Yerevan (ESN Yerevan) is the largest local branch in Armenia and often cooperates on various projects with ESN Armenia.[8][2]
